迭代的那些事

作者:星座大师 -
迭代的那些事

迭代的那些事


迭代是一个常见的编程概念,它指的是对某个对象进行多次操作,每次操作的结果可能是不同的。迭代通常用于解决各种问题,例如算法设计、数据结构、软件开发等。在迭代的过程中,通常会涉及到一些重要的技术,例如迭代器和迭代算法。
迭代的起源可以追溯到古希腊,当时数学家泰勒斯提出了“万物皆流”的思想,认为一切都在不断流动和变化。随着时间的推移,迭代逐渐成为了计算机科学中的一个重要概念。在计算机科学中,迭代通常用于算法设计和数据分析等领域。
迭代的相关知识有很多,例如迭代器和迭代算法的定义、应用场景、优缺点等。迭代器是迭代算法的核心组成部分,用于控制迭代的循环次数和执行顺序。迭代算法是一种基于迭代器的算法设计方法,它能够有效地解决各种问题。
在软件开发中,迭代通常用于迭代开发方法和敏捷开发。迭代开发方法是一种基于不断迭代和反馈的开发方法,它能够快速响应用户需求,提高开发效率。敏捷开发则是一个基于持续交付和团队协作的开发方法,它能够快速迭代和改进产品,提高产品质量。
总之,迭代是一种重要的编程概念,它在计算机科学和软件开发中有着广泛的应用。了解迭代的起源、基本概念、应用场景和相关知识,能够帮助程序员更好地理解和运用迭代技术,提高开发效率和产品质量。

序号


在这篇文章中,我们将介绍迭代的那些事,包括迭代的起源、基本概念、应用场景、优缺点以及如何使用迭代技术来解决各种问题。我们将按照序号来介绍每个段落的内容,以便更好地组织文章。

1. 迭代的起源可以追溯到古希腊,当时数学家泰勒斯提出了“万物皆流”的思想,认为一切都在不断流动和变化。随着时间的推移,迭代逐渐成为了计算机科学中的一个重要概念。
2. 迭代的基本概念包括迭代器和迭代算法,它们用于控制迭代的循环次数和执行顺序。迭代算法是一种基于迭代器的算法设计方法,它能够有效地解决各种问题。
3. 迭代的应用场景包括迭代开发方法和敏捷开发。迭代开发方法是一种基于不断迭代和反馈的开发方法,它能够快速响应用户需求,提高开发效率。敏捷开发则是一个基于持续交付和团队协作的开发方法,它能够快速迭代和改进产品,提高产品质量。
4. 迭代的优缺点包括优点包括快速响应用户需求、提高开发效率、提高产品质量等;缺点包括迭代次数过多可能导致性能下降、无法适应变化等。
5. 如何使用迭代技术来解决各种问题包括通过迭代开发方法来开发软件、通过敏捷开发来改进产品质量等。

结论


迭代是一种重要的编程概念,它在计算机科学和软件开发中有着广泛的应用。了解迭代的起源、基本概念、应用场景、优缺点以及如何使用迭代技术来解决各种问题,能够帮助程序员更好地理解和运用迭代技术,提高开发效率和产品质量。
本文标签: #那些#迭代

相关推荐: